is it possible to set different sfp desktop icons that each can load different scope projects, instead of loading after startup?

I never tried this but the following procedure (or a similiar one) might work:

you set Scope to not start automatically with Windows
your desktop icon starts a script that first copies the respective project into startup.pro and then launches Scope

in a more sophisticated version the script would first check if Scope is running, close it and then do the copy/launch sequence

gee, just make a shortcut of the project and send it to the desktop(right click on the file and choose "make shortcut" from the menu).

of course scope will have to be closed to use the shortcut, but, heh...

the idea makes little sense to me because loading a project is pretty darned easy anyway.
